Output 6665310b1269dab8501c24cce8d6379324a0cee09ed29e2a0eb9460e2c8e067d:0

value
21402
script pubkey
OP_0 OP_PUSHBYTES_20 7ae375b9ec76c4c49bd5bd9157352aab1a44558d
address
bc1q0t3htw0vwmzvfx74hkg4wdf24vdyg4vd3709ul
transaction
6665310b1269dab8501c24cce8d6379324a0cee09ed29e2a0eb9460e2c8e067d
confirmations
80450
spent
true